I was reading in Ruth chapter 4 yesterday. And Verse 13 really brought something precious. "So Boaz took Ruth into his home, and she became his wife. When he slept with her, the Lord enabled her to become pregnant, and she gave birth to a son"



Ruth had already been married, back in Moab. Her normal natural expectations that things would go well, and she would have children was blocked, for ten years, then her husband died.

She must have had some gut-wrenching questions.



BUT GOD



... knew that an answered prayer in Moab would have forever closed the door to the better plan in Bethlehem. Because of that 'twist of fate' she is in the line of King David, who is in the line of Jesus Christ, King of kings & Lord of lords. She has an eternal inheritance.



SO WHAT??



When you are struggling with apparently no answers, and delayed hopes remember that God does have a plan for you, its a good one, and maybe a 'yes' now will shut the door to the better, richer plan He has waiting for you up ahead.

TRUST HIS LOVE FOR YOU
